What they do
2017-2018 PROGRAM ACCOMPLISHMENTS:Cardiologist Appointment 18 Yr Old Boy Who Needed Clearance to Play Soccer and Run Cross Country After His Physical Showed Problems On An EKG and ECHO Gram. AFCCA Foundation for Children Board Approved to Pay The $102 Cost for The Appointment.Neurology Appointment for A Concussion In A 15 Year Old Boy, Referred to Banner Concussion Center. AFCCA Foundation for Children Board Approved Paid $204.75 for The Appointment.Glasses Request for A 10 Yr Old Boy, Referred to Nationwide. AFCCA Foundation for Children Board Approved 167.21 to Cover Cost of The New Glasses.$1000 Donation to Comfy Cozies In Phoenix$500 to Adopt Two Families for The Holidays; One Family of Four Boys and One Family of 8. Purchased Clothes, Toys and Other Items for Christmas.Glasses Request for A 15 Yr Old Boy, Referred to Nationwide. $130 to Pay for An Eye Exam and Glasses.
